Jackson firm gets bridge contract
Thursday, December 2, 2010
Penzel Construction Co. Inc. of Jackson was awarded a $248,727 contract Wednesday for improvements to Highway 51 in Bollinger County by the Missouri Highways and Transportation Commission. The project includes replacing the bridge over East Fork Longs Creek near Patton, Mo. The new bridge will be 25 feet wide. Construction could begin as early as January, weather permitting. As work is underway, the road will remain closed. Detour routes will be posted. Drivers are urged to plan for possible delays. MoDOT will alert drivers before any change in traffic. Completion is anticipated in summer.
